My Students

My students are the best 5 and 6 year olds you could ever meet! They are future computer scientists, doctors, teachers, scientists, mathematicians, police officers and even future race car drivers! They are learning to understand the importance of getting college and career ready and they work really hard every day.

I work in a Title I school in a working class neighborhood.

My students are mostly ELLS and are just starting to learn English, but that doesn't stop their tenacity in learning!

My Project

The unplugged games and activities like the robot dog will get the students in a coding mindset without the need for technology in the classroom. As a teacher, I do not always want the students using the iPads or the laptops during computer science time. Sometimes, I want them to be able to use the skills of coding in other, unplugged ways.

Kindergarteners can learn to code!

They can learn that they too can develop the skills that are needed in our day and age. They are engineers, coders, mathematicians and scientists! These unplugged games and robots, give the students the abilities to play cooperatively with each other and learn from one another.

Being College and Career ready means being able to persevere through obstacles, work together and learn the language of tomorrow which is coding! The great thing about this is that the students will be able to play these games at home without the need of iPads or laptops which most of my students do not have access to at home.
